19 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'In Short Order'

After receiving the urgent message, the firefighters arrived at the scene in short order, ready to extinguish the blazing inferno.

The mechanic assured the worried driver that the car would be repaired in short order, allowing the journey to continue smoothly.

The detective promised to solve the mystery in short order, confident that the elusive criminal would soon be apprehended.

The weather forecast predicted the storm to pass in short order, providing relief to the residents who were preparing for its impact.

In short order, the scientist discovered a groundbreaking solution to the complex problem, revolutionizing the field of research.

Recognizing the potential danger, the lifeguard instructed swimmers to leave the water in short order due to the approaching thunderstorm.

The IT department was determined to resolve the network issues in short order, minimizing downtime for the entire company.

Upon receiving the urgent medical request, the paramedics arrived at the accident scene in short order, ready to provide life-saving assistance.

The director urged the actors to memorize their lines in short order to ensure a flawless performance on the opening night of the play.

The manager promised to address the customer's complaint in short order, aiming to resolve the issue and maintain a positive relationship.

As the storm clouds gathered, the farmer worked to harvest the ripe crops in short order, protecting the yield from potential damage.

The software developer fixed the critical bug in the program in short order, preventing any potential data loss for the users.

Sensing the urgency, the coach instructed the team to implement a new strategy in short order to turn the tide of the game.

The librarian organized the books on the shelves in short order, ensuring a neat and accessible collection for library patrons.

The archaeologist excavated the artifacts from the ancient site in short order, eager to unravel the mysteries of the long-lost civilization.

Faced with a power outage, the electrician worked tirelessly to restore electricity to the neighborhood in short order.

The city officials implemented traffic diversions in short order to accommodate the unexpected road repairs.

Recognizing the software vulnerability, the cybersecurity expert recommended implementing security patches in short order to protect sensitive data.

The mountaineer descended the treacherous slope in short order, avoiding the impending snowstorm at the higher altitudes.
